dear everyone,

now after i got my first spawn, i look back at where i begin and i can't believe myself. How can this whole dream comes true. this cannot happen without this webiste for all the source of knowledge and also one important person who always support me both advice and money.

at the age of 20, i am just a college student who cannot effort to pay for such a huge amount of money but that doesn't stop me from having a big dream like hava my own zebras and be able to breed them one day.

i met this type of fish a year ago from internet and at that time the price of this fish is already expensive. i met one person from this website who offer to help me without any return. (can't beleive there is still someone like that left in this crucial world) first he want to help me by sending zebras to me almost for free but he is worry that the zebras may not make it since it is a very long distance. so after many discustion through email, he decide to supporting me by letting me borrow a huge amount of money to buy my own zebras from the local area.

from reading technique about how to raise this fish from his email, i also know about what type of person he is. he also helps other people around his area as well and also the zoo that he gave many zebras for free.

he takes this risk by sending a stranger who never meet or even talk before a huge amount of money without any contract or guarantee.
someone might think he is crazy so that's why i can't let him down.

i start buying all the equipment and at the end find some zebras with one female. i think of pay him back monthly and some how now i already pay him all back.

now adays i have these fish for a year and i finally see a fry swimming around my tank yesterday. without this help my dream cann't be true. so this story is something i want to share with you guys a year ago and waiting for this whole thing to work first. now it's a time to thank you him and this website again.

thank you Dave and zebrapleco.com this cannot happen without you.
